D-Light explores the balance between sculptural presence and organic geometry, taking a classic triangular silhouette and executing it with architectural confidence. Designed by Klaus Todt as part of Collection 42, the coffee table pairs a grounded, substantial tabletop with a geometric base, offering a calm yet distinctive centrepiece for living spaces.

The tabletop is crafted from solid oak and finished with the traditional Shou Sugi Ban charring technique, bringing out the rich, tactile depth of the natural Oak grain. After the charring, the surface is carefully brushed and sealed with oil. This ensures a smooth and waterproof finish that highlights the oak's grain while ensuring no carbon residue is left behind. 

Instead of isolated single legs, D-Light is anchored by a continuous, ebonised timber frame. The interconnected base brings a strong geometric rhythm to the design, elevating the charred tabletop while maintaining a seamless visual flow below.

The D-Light offers functional surface area alongside strong material character. It offers a new way to introduce dark, charred textures and geometric clarity to a room, proving that enduring forms can be reframed through thoughtful craftsmanship.

Material

Top: Solid Oak - charred, shou sugi ban, oiled

Frame: Solid Oak - ebonised
